FULHAM UNITED SOCCER CLUB COACHING POSITIONS 2014
Fulham United would like to announce that for the 2014 season John Christopoulos will again coach the A team. Although on the field the results were not ideal, off the park the transformation from the older generation to the next generation of players had began to take shape - this is never an easy process. It was a case of 1 step forward in 2012 and 2 steps back this season but Fulham is willing to take that hit for a longer term benefit and willing to stand by John for season 2014.
Results came at the wrong end of the season and even without 2 of Fulhams best players being available, so the season finished off with some positives and John has been given the opportunity to get the team straight back up from Division 2 and to be back in Div 1 come 2015.
The Reserves coach will also remain the same with Matt Sidiropoulos to continue in 2014. After an equally bumpy start the signs were there that in the back half of the season the team was on the up and with the structural changes to be taking place we are expecting the B team to continue to improve.
The. C team coaching role has become vacant due to family commitments so anyone expressing interest in coaching the C team please PM me for further details. Fulham is hoping to get a Sunday C team on the park but the focus will be on strengthening the B team squad which will in turn push the A team squad.
The Sat team will at this stage continue but will be re-assesed closer to the season.
